automatically set ActionMapper for ServletRedirectResult

when a ServletRedirectResult (or a subclass of it, like
ServletRedirectActionResult) is instantiated and returned as the Result for the
Action, the ActionMapper must be manually set by the developer. So, instead of
this
// ideal situation
public Result submit() {
return new
ServletActionRedirectResult("actionName").addParameter("param1", "${value1}");
}
the user must code this:
// manually set the ActionMapper
public Result submit() throws Exception {
ServletActionRedirectResult result = new
ServletActionRedirectResult("actionName").addParameter("param1", "${value1}");
result.setActionMapper(actionMapper);
return result;
}
and to get the ActionMapper in the Action, you have to add this setter:
@Inject
public void setActionMapper(ActionMapper actionMapper) { ... }
This is a feature request/improvement so that the ActionMapper can be
automatically set in (or looked up by) the ServletRedirectResult.
